Missing Lizard In Swansea, South Wales Police Appeal For Information

Lizard On The Loose

A 5ft-long pet lizard has gone missing from a garden after being let out of the house for some exercise.

South Wales Police said the reptile was not considered dangerous but its owner is concerned for its welfare.

It disappeared from King Edwards Road in Swansea at around 4.30pm yesterday.

A force spokesman said: "The lizard is not considered to be dangerous.

"However, its owner is concerned for its welfare.

"It has black and white scales and short legs and is described as being a bit puffy around the neck.

"If seen by a member of the public they are requested to call the police on 101 immediately so arrangements may be made for its recovery."
